İlköğretim 6. sınıf matematik dersi sayılar öğrenme alanı için bilişsel hazırbulunuşluk testinin geliştirilmesi

In this study, it is aimed to develop a readiness test in order to determine the readiness level of the 6th class students of the primary education in the learning domain of numbers in Mathematics lesson; and also to present the psychometric features of the developed measurement tool.First of all, critical gains belonging to the former classes, which may constitute a base for the gains of the learning domain in Mathematics Lesson of 6th Class, have been identified in accordance with the opinions of the experts. The topics identified for the determined critical gains have been submitted to the knowledge of the experts and two equivalent trial forms each consisting of 29 items. The first form and the second form of the trial application of the test have been applied on 162 students of 5th Class of the same elementary school every other day. The main form consisting of 30 items has been prepared choosing the more qualified item between the two items in order to measure the gain as a result of the analyses made on the data obtained in the trial application. The main application has been made on 339 students in 5th classes of 4 public elementary schools in Yenimahalle and Cankaya Districts.The statistics of the items have been calculated with the obtained data and low distinguishable items have been observed in the main form. The distinguishability of the items included in the main form varied in the interval of .49 and .92 and their difficulty coefficient varied between .24 and .75. the main form was applied on 221 4th Class students and 203 6th Class students besides the 5th Class students in order to assess the validity the measurement tool. The difference between the test points of the three groups was meaningful as a result of the analyses made. The difference between the groups was studied as a proof to the structural validity of the test; and the difference was found to be meaningful.Test halving method has been used while determining the reliability of the measurement tool and the correlation between the two halves of the test has been calculated as .87. the reliability coefficient for the whole test was calculated as .93. In addition, the reliability coefficient of KR 20 of the test was calculated as .92. The findings of the study show that the tool is valid and reliable.
